The Gandhis

Dublin popsters, The Gandhis, released their debut album ‘You Are My Friend’ through 1969 Records in October 2009. Having already designed covers for the band's previous 2 singles, Emagine Media were commissioned to design the artwork for the album.

After several "brainstorming" sessions with the band a cover concept was agreed. A play on the title track, the front cover image shows two friends sharing a moment in the thick of battle. The real challenge for Emagine's design team was to create an authentic WWI battle scene. Uniforms were sourced by the band and vintage replica weapons were hired from Theatrical Arms & FX in Dublin.

The photos used throughout the digipak and booklet were all shot on location in Duncannon Fort and Heritage Centre, Co Wexford. The old fortifications provided and an excellent backdrop for the images and helped create a genuine first world war scene.

Explosions and barbed wire were added to the front cover image in photoshop. The booklet, inspired by army ration booklets of the time, features medals, shell casings and other memorabilia loaned to the band by family members who had actually fought in the Great War.
